3. St. Peter Stifts Kulinarium – Salzburg

Claimed to be the oldest restaurant in Central Europe, dating back to 803 AD, St. Peter Stifts Kulinarium offers a unique historical dining experience. Situated within St. Peter’s Abbey, the restaurant serves traditional Austrian dishes in a setting steeped in history. Wikipedia
